Elizabeth Dill

DEAN, UNIVERSITY LIBRARY

Elizabeth Dill is the Dean of the California State University, Long Beach Library, where she provides leadership and strategic direction for the R2 library. She has held several academic library leadership positions, including Director of University Libraries at the University of Hartford and Director of Library Services at Troy University, Dothan. Dill earned her MLIS from Valdosta State University and her MFA from the California Institute of the Arts. She is an active member of the Council of Library Deans consortium, where she was appointed the inaugural Chair of its DEIA Standing Committee.

​

Dill co-edited the book, Intersections of Open Educational Resources and Information Literacy, published by the Association of College and Research Libraries, now in its third printing. She also completed Harvard University’s prestigious “Library Leadership in a Digital Age” program. Dill has written and presented extensively at state, national, and international conferences, championing diversity, open access, and the evolving role of academic libraries in higher education.

2023-PRESENT

CALIFORNIA STATE UNIVERSITY, LONG BEACH

Dean, University Library

​Reporting to the Provost and Senior Vice President of Academic Affairs, responsible for the strategic and administrative leadership of the CSU flagship’s library including overseeing all daily library operations, managing an annual general fund budget of over $8 million, representing the library at all university and community functions, and managing unionized staff of over 56 FTE (20 library faculty, 36+ staff and 3 administrators), along with 80 – 100 student employees.

 

Supervises and manages overall functions of faculty of probationary, tenured, FERP, and lecturer faculty librarians. Responsible for RTP review of library faculty, their yearly assignments, and annual evaluations. Provides leadership in planning for new and revised services, building renovation projects, and policy and procedures. Cultivates external relations and fundraising

opportunities with public and private sectors in support of the University Library. Serves on Provost’s Council, Deans’ Council, and the President’s Extended Cabinet.

​

Accomplishments:

• Initiated, developed, and manage a certificate (of four credit-bearing classes), an AI microcredential, and a credit-bearing dual enrollment class through the College of Professional and Continuing Education for library impact and ongoing revenue generation

• Acquired California Congressman Alan Lowenthal’s congressional collection and $130,000 gift (with University Relations and Development)

• Serves at the inaugural DEIA Standing Committee Chair for the California State University’s Council of Library Deans

• Implemented, led, and managed BIPOC Speakers’ Series, Faculty Research Series, and Book Talks/Launches

• Launched DEIA Working Group to create library commitment statement, diversity strategic plan, and facilitate the BIPOC Speakers’ Series

• Appointed Inaugural Chair of the CSU’s Council of Library Deans DEIA Standing Committee

• Established “Beach Bookmarks,” a high school information literacy and outreach program with Long Beach Unified School District to provide training and mentorship to school librarians in information literacy instruction.
